For solving and graphing logarithmic … WitrynaThere is no very strong reason for preferring natural logarithms. Suppose we are estimating the model: ln Y = a + b ln X The relation between natural (ln) and base 10 (log) logarithms is ln X = 2.303 log X (source). Hence the model is equivalent to: 2.303 log Y = a + 2.303b log X or, putting a / 2.303 = a*: log Y = a* + b log X

Don't Memorise Infinity Learn Class 9&10 2.83M subscribers Subscribe 27K 1.2M views 6 years ago Logarithms What are … Witryna10 mar 2024 · A logarithmic scale, also known as a “log” scale, is a method for graphing and analyzing a large range of values in a compact form. Unlike commonly used linear functions that show an increase or decrease along equivalent—or equally spaced out—increments, log scales are exponential—increasing quickly by large numbers.
